ABSTRACT:
The invention concerns disc brakes of the kind in which only one of the friction elements is directly moved into engagement with the brake disc or other rotor, the other friction element being displaced as a result of reaction forces set up by such engagement and for this purpose being carried by a caliper member which is slidable responsive to such reaction forces. In a disc brake of this type in accordance with the present invention, the caliper is mounted for sliding movement on a first pin arranged between the caliper member and a fixed torque plate member adjoining the brake disc, rotation of the caliper member about said first pin being restrained by a second pin secured to one of said members in circumferentially spaced relation with said first pin. The second pin is located in an aperture in the other of said members by an annular eccentric bush which at least partially embraces the second pin and is slidably received in said aperture to enable tolerance in the circumferential spacing of the pins to be accommodated during assembly of the brake and to enable the drag force to be aportioned between the two pins.
